Ecuador-Peru | La Balsa Border crossingSam Lebus | 24 Feb 2015
The most inland border, up in the mountains. Not the most easy of journeys but really worth it with amazing scenery and a small border that's a bridge you walk across.
From Peru to Ecuador. Get to the northern town of Jaen, then car to San Ignacio (2hrs) then a final taxi to the border, La Balsa. (1-5hrs) From there its a truck to Zumba (1hr) and then get buses to the locations you are looking into.
We headed to Vilcabamba, really great mountain town.
Not the easiest of travel to borders, but actually crossing took 20mins. Won't see any other backpackers for a while, so nice to be off the beaten track.
